引言
随着互联网技术的飞速发展,数据的安全性和隐私保护愈发成为社会关注的焦点。在这一背景下,区块链技术作为一种分布式账本技术,以其不可篡改和透明的特性而受到越来越多的关注。其中,跨域认证作为区块链技术的一种重要应用,逐渐显现出其在身份验证和数据安全方面的重要性。
什么是跨域认证

跨域认证是指在不同的域或系统之间实现用户身份验证的一种机制。传统的身份验证方式通常依赖于中心化的认证服务器,当用户在不同域之间切换时,往往需要重新输入身份信息。而跨域认证则通过区块链的分布式特性,能够实现身份信息的共享和验证,从而提供更加便捷和安全的用户体验。
区块链跨域认证的工作原理
区块链的跨域认证通过几个关键步骤来实现。首先,用户在某一域中注册,并将自己的身份信息存储在区块链上。这个身份信息包括用户的公钥、证书、属性等相关数据,通过加密技术保护隐私。在用户切换到另一个域时,该域通过查询区块链,获取用户的身份信息和认证凭证,实现对用户身份的验证。
这一过程中,区块链的去中心化和不可篡改特性确保了身份信息的安全性和真实可信性。无论用户在哪个域,身份信息的有效性和完整性都可以得到保证。
区块链跨域认证的优势

1. **提升安全性**: 传统的中心化认证系统容易受到攻击,例如数据泄露、伪造等。而区块链的加密特性使得身份信息的传输和存储更加安全。
2. **用户隐私保护**: 跨域认证为用户提供了数据控制权,用户可以选择分享哪些身份信息,从而有效保护个人隐私。
3. **提高用户体验**: 通过一次性身份验证,用户在不同域之间切换时无需重复输入信息,提升了使用便利性。
4. **降低操作成本**: 企业不再需要维护多套身份认证系统,从而降低了运营和维护成本。
跨域认证的挑战与未来发展
尽管区块链跨域认证具有诸多优势,但在实际应用中仍面临一些挑战。例如,各个区块链平台之间缺乏标准化,导致不同平台之间的身份信息互通困难。此外,如何在保证用户隐私的前提下实现有效的数据共享,也是当前技术发展的一个重要课题。
未来,随着区块链技术的不断成熟和标准化推进,跨域认证有望在越来越多的行业中得到应用,从金融、医疗到电子商务等,区块链跨域认证将在用户身份验证方面发挥越来越重要的作用。
区块链跨域认证如何确保用户身份的安全性?
区块链跨域认证的安全性主要通过以下几个方面进行保障:
1. **去中心化结构**: 区块链本质上是一种分布式技术,数据不会集中在某一服务器,而是存储在网络中的多个节点上。这种去中心化的特性使得数据不容易被攻破或篡改。
2. **加密技术**: 区块链采用的加密技术能够保护用户身份信息不被泄露。例如使用公钥加密和哈希算法,只有持有私钥的用户才能解读对应的信息,从而确保身份安全。
3. **智能合约**: 在跨域认证中,智能合约可以设定身份验证的规则,通过自动执行的合约来确保身份验证流程的透明性和抵抗恶意操作。
4. **身份数据不可篡改**: 一旦身份信息被写入区块链,任何节点都无法对其进行篡改,这确保了数据的真实性和一致性。
5. **审计与监控**: 区块链的透明性允许对身份验证过程进行审计,任何人均可查看验证记录,从而提高了数据操作的合法性和安全性。
目前区块链跨域认证的主要应用场景有哪些?
区块链跨域认证的应用场景越来越广泛,以下是一些主要的应用领域:
1. **金融服务**: 在金融行业,跨域认证可以提高客户身份验证的效率和安全性。例如,当客户在不同的金融机构之间进行交易时,可以通过区块链快速验证其身份,避免复杂的KYC(了解你的客户)流程。
2. **医疗健康**: 医疗行业需要保护患者隐私,同时又需要快速获取患者的医学历史。当患者转院或就诊时,医疗机构可以通过区块链平台获取患者的身份信息和医疗记录,实现跨域认证,保障患者权益。
3. **电子商务**: 在电子商务平台上,用户的身份认证常常是交易安全的核心。在用户在不同的电商平台购物时,区块链跨域认证可以确保用户身份的真实性,降低欺诈风险。
4. **社交媒体**: 在社交网络中,用户的身份信息往往是平台信任的基础。跨域认证使得用户在不同平台上使用统一的身份信息,减少重复注册的麻烦。
5. **公共服务**: 政府服务中,用户的身份确认至关重要。通过区块链跨域认证,公民在申请政务服务时可以无缝地验证身份,提高服务的便利性和效率。
未来区块链跨域认证将如何发展和演变?
区块链跨域认证在未来将经历几个重要的发展阶段:
1. **标准化和互操作性**: 当前不同区块链平台之间缺乏互通性,未来将逐渐推动各大区块链平台之间的标准化工作,实现更好的跨平台身份验证和数据共享。
2. **智能合约的广泛应用**: 随着技术的发展,智能合约将被更广泛地应用于跨域认证过程中,自动化身份验证流程,减少人为干预,提高效率和安全性。
3. **用户体验持续**: 随着技术的不断成熟,区块链跨域认证的用户体验将持续。用户将可以通过更简单、更直观的方式完成身份验证,而不必深入了解底层技术。
4. **隐私保护技术的进步**: 针对隐私问题,未来将会有更多先进的隐私保护技术被应用到区块链中,例如零知识证明(ZKP),以进一步增强用户隐私的保护。
5. **跨行业应用扩展**: 区块链跨域认证的应用场景将从当前的几个行业逐渐向更多领域扩展,包括物联网、人工智能等,创造更多商业价值。
总结
区块链的跨域认证为用户身份验证提供了一种全新的解决方案,具备安全性、便利性和隐私保护等多重优势。尽管面临一些挑战,随着技术的不断进步和应用的推广,跨域认证的未来无疑将更加广阔。我们期待着这一新兴技术在各个领域中的深入应用,推动全球身份验证生态的安全和高效。